#51423e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#51423e is composed of 31.8% red, 25.9%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18.5% magenta, 23.5% yellow and 68.2% black. It has a hue angle of 12.6 degrees, a saturation of 13.3% and a lightness of 28%. #51423e color hex could be obtained by blending #a2847c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#51423e color description : Very dark grayish red.
#51423e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#51423e has RGB values of R:81, G:66,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.19, Y:0.23, K:0.68. Its decimal value is 5325374.
